The AI-Augmented Workflow

innovation story

This platform was built with an approach most alumni sites never see: AI as an accelerator, the engineer as the authority. It's the same relationship a structural engineer has with analysis software — the tool computes fast; the engineer decides what's true.

Acceleration

AI pair-programming compressed months of development into weeks — scaffolding pages, drafting Apps Script endpoints, and iterating designs at conversation speed.

Verification culture

Every calculator was tested against hand calculations; every page passed automated structure and behavior checks. 147 passing tests guard the engineering suite alone.

Automation

Email lifecycles, upload moderation, credential generation, and audit logging run themselves through Apps Script — AI helped design the workflows, automation keeps them alive.

Design elevation

AI-assisted design exploration made the glassmorphism tools dashboard, print-ready calc sheets, and interaction diagrams possible for a team of one.

The Flagship Project

portfolio

WMSU CE Batch 2001 Silver Jubilee Platform

A complete alumni ecosystem: static-frontend speed, Google-powered backend economics, WordPress member services, and engineering tools no other alumni association has.

Alumni Registration & Directory

Five-step wizard, verified profiles, public directory with search and filters, WordPress sync with HMAC-signed APIs.

Engineering Tools Suite

19 calculators across 6 material frameworks with live diagrams, PNG export, and print-ready calc sheets — every formula hand-verified.

Global Maps

Alumni across ~50 countries and a Project Impact Map pinning the batch's built legacy, on Leaflet with custom category pins.

Drive-Powered Gallery

Google Drive as the CMS: folders become albums, descriptions become captions, uploads flow through a moderation queue.

Admin Control Center

Role-based access, audit-logged operations, article workflow, awards console with blind scoring, finance lifecycle emails.

AI Career Assistant

An Anthropic-powered assistant with graceful offline fallback — plus AI-drafted articles flagged for human confirmation.
